Define Your Vision

Having a defined vision and set of goals is one of the most important parts of becoming a successful real estate agent. Clearly defined goals are much easier to work towards than vague aspirations. Take some time to reflect on your business and ask yourself the big questions about your future career. 


Why do you want to work in real estate? What is your motivation to keep working hard every day? If you don’t have a driving force behind your work, it’s going to be difficult to stay focused and committed as your business grows. Having a deep understanding of your “why” can help you stay motivated through the ups and downs of working in real estate


Next, think about what your specific goals are. Do you want to hit a certain income threshold or expand into new markets? What steps are you going to take to achieve these goals? “Flesh out” your plan for success and revisit it often to ensure you are staying on the right track. Taking things step-by-step can feel much less daunting than trying to achieve everything at one time. 

Build Your Brand

Having a strong and easily recognizable brand is key to success in real estate. Take steps to build a brand that you can grow with over time. What kind of clientele do you want to serve and what type of projects do you want to work on? Figure out how you can communicate these things with your branding. Over time, that name recognition can help you grow your team and even generate passive income. 

Model After Successful Agents

Business savviness is key when working in the real estate industry. One key component of this is identifying other real estate professionals who are successful and learning from them. Do some research to find agents that have already achieved the goals you’re working towards, and observe what has helped them succeed.  


Modeling your business after others who have already experienced success can help you reach your goals faster. Look for opportunities to learn from others and collaborate with them. Once your business starts picking up speed, be sure to pay it forward by helping others in the industry. Building community and sharing knowledge benefits everyone.  


Have a Support System

One mistake that many new agents make is trying to do everything on their own. You need a good support system to succeed in the real estate industry, so take the time to build those connections and nurture relationships. Investing in these important conversations is key for success down the road. Help and support can come in unexpected places, so it’s important to stay open-minded to whatever comes your way.
